Hi,

I am running 9/stable with a clang world+kernel and also with all ports
built with clang where possible.

I am running xfce and when I click on the firefox launcher, X freezes --
I get a bizzare range of colours and it seems that the X server has
crashed. The machine is still responsive via the network, I am able to
ssh etc.

I finally isolated the culprit to x11-servers/xorg-server which works
fine when I build it with base gcc, but has this bad behaviour when I
build it with clang.

uname -a
FreeBSD mellon 9.0-STABLE FreeBSD 9.0-STABLE #0 r235508M: Thu May 17
12:07:49 IST 2012     root@mellon:/usr/obj/usr/src/sys/MYKERNEL  amd64

MYKERNEL only has ACPI_DEBUG enabled on top of GENERIC.

Please note that I am using the drm-all.13.7-stable9.1.patch on top of
r235508.
